Q: Is 1,512,232 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,512,232 is a composite number.

Why is 1,512,232 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,512,232 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 421 449 842 898 1,684 1,796 3,368 3,592 189,029 378,058 756,116 and 1,512,232, with no remainder.

Since 1,512,232 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,512,232, it is a composite number.
